LPPA 7035 - Benefit-Cost Analysis Effective Start Date: 04/27/2018 This course teaches 1) quantitative estimation of the benefits and costs of policy interventions, 2) the identification of deficiencies in published benefit-cost analyses (BCA), and 3) recognition of policy arenas where BCA may be problematic. The course covers the theory and historical use of BCA, and techniques to address uncertainty, benefits in the distant future, interventions that both raise and lower risks, and distributional impacts.
Credits: 3 Grading Basis: Student Option Requisites: MPP Major
